What does INW mean in WORKSHOPS


INW stands for Illicit Networks Workshop. It is a specialized event that brings together experts, practitioners, and policymakers to discuss and address the challenges posed by illicit networks. These networks, including organized crime groups, terrorist organizations, and human trafficking rings, pose a significant threat to national security, economic stability, and public safety.

Focus of INW

The INW focuses on exploring the following key areas:

  • Understanding the nature and scope of illicit networks: Gathering and sharing information on the structure, operations, and tactics of these networks.
  • Developing effective strategies to combat illicit networks: Identifying best practices and innovative approaches to disrupt and dismantle these organizations.
  • Promoting international cooperation: Fostering collaboration among law enforcement agencies, intelligence services, and other stakeholders from different countries.
  • Protecting critical infrastructure and assets: Identifying vulnerabilities and developing strategies to protect key resources from illicit networks.

Benefits of INW

The INW provides several benefits to participants, including:

  • Access to expert insights: Participants have the opportunity to learn from leading experts in the field and gain valuable insights into the latest trends and developments related to illicit networks.
  • Networking opportunities: The INW facilitates networking among professionals from various disciplines, allowing participants to build relationships and collaborate on future initiatives.
  • Enhanced awareness: The workshop raises awareness about the threat posed by illicit networks and provides practical guidance on how to mitigate these threats.

Conclusion

The INW plays a crucial role in combating illicit networks by fostering collaboration, sharing knowledge, and developing effective strategies. By bringing together experts from diverse fields, the INW contributes to the protection of national security, economic stability, and public safety.
